China’s imports from Africa surge after Beijing expands zero-tariff policy

Africa 1 source 1 country 🔦 Under-reported 10m ago

Africa’s exports to China have surged since Beijing expanded its zero-tariff policy across the continent in May, as customs data showed signs of emerging trade links in a range of new sectors alongside traditional categories such as critical minerals. China’s imports from Africa soared by 21.1 per cent and 40.2 per cent year on year in May and June, respectively – outpacing the overall growth in Chinese imports over the same period, customs data showed.
